Claims
- 1. A mechanism for actuating a lever connected to open a valve for allowing a pressurized fluid to flow therethrough to a nozzle, comprising in combination:
- (a) an arm movable about and depending from a pivot at a position behind and extending below said nozzle,
- (b) first means connected to said arm above said pivot for operating an electrical switch when said arm is rotated about said pivot,
- (c) a solenoid assembly linked to said lever and electrically connected to said switch for opening said valve when said switch is operated, and
- (d) a second means connected to said arm above said pivot for engaging said lever to open said valve when said arm is rotated about said pivot beyond the point at which said switch is actuated for manual operation of said valve in event of electrical failure.
- 2. A mechanism as recited in claim 1 wherein said first means and said second means are located on the same extension of said arm above said pivot.
- 3. A mechanism as recited in claim 1 wherein said first means is positioned to activate said electrical switch in advance of said second means engaging said lever for opening said valve when said arm is rotated about said pivot from an initial position where said valve is closed.
- 4. A mechanism as recited in claim 1 wherein said second means is an elongate member joined transversely to said arm.
- 5. A mechanism as recited in claim 1 wherein said first means is an integral segment of said arm projecting above said pivot to operate said switch.
- 6. A mechanism for opening a valve by deflecting a lever connected thereto, comprising in combination:
- (a) a vertical unitary arm rotatable about a central pivot and having a paddle joined to the bottom end thereof, said paddle adapted to receive a horizontal force to rotate said arm about said pivot,
- (b) an upward projecting portion of said arm above said pivot positioned to operate an electrical switch when said arm is rotated about said pivot,
- (c) a switch and a solenoid assembly linked to said lever and electrically connected to said switch for opening said valve when said switch is operated, and
- (d) an elongate transverse member joined to said arm above said pivot and below said switch, said elongate member adapted to engage said lever to open said valve when said arm is further rotated about said pivot in event of electrical failure.
- 7. A mechanism as recited in claim 6 wherein said switch is positioned to be operated by said projecting member prior to said elongate member opening said valve when said arm is rotated about said pivot from an initial position.
- 8. A mechanism as recited in claim 6 wherein said projecting member is a U-shaped integral section of said arm.
